Output 51dc8e6b0dfdb894debf993510118d32242bd213b530028a0574cbbfb05cab53:0

value
44745000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a5d0ea3d9f912287d4a2a912b7861d9b4e883d OP_EQUAL
address
MJ5VspsXQDMgkxwif6xZCwJnzKZAASqykx
transaction
51dc8e6b0dfdb894debf993510118d32242bd213b530028a0574cbbfb05cab53
spent
true